Thanks to funding from the Biotechnology and Biological Sciences Research Council (BBSRC) ALERT programme, the University will acquire two major pieces of equipment within Liverpool Shared Research Facilities (LIV-SRF), enhancing the University’s expertise in multi-omics research, including the study of genes (genomics) and proteins (proteomics). The University secured funding in a highly competitive application process, reflecting the strength and strategic significance of its research infrastructure proposals. Professor Ian Prior, Co-Director of Liverpool Shared Research Facilities, said: “These awards are testament to the strength of collaboration between our academic researchers and specialist facility teams. They will strengthen Liverpool’s position as a leader in multi-omics research while ensuring our facilities remain at the forefront of technological innovation.
